Fowler · JAMA 2019 · multicenter randomized double-blind placebo-controlled trial · n=167

Effect of Vitamin C Infusion on Organ Failure and Biomarkers of Inflammation and Vascular Injury in Patients With Sepsis and Severe Acute Respiratory Failure: The CITRIS-ALI Randomized Clinical Trial.

What was done

The CITRIS-ALI trial was a double-blind, placebo-controlled randomized trial across 7 US medical intensive care units enrolling 167 patients with sepsis and ARDS present for less than 24 hours. Patients were randomized to receive intravenous vitamin C (50 mg/kg in dextrose 5% in water, n = 84) or placebo (dextrose 5% in water, n = 83) every 6 hours for 96 hours. Primary outcomes were change in modified Sequential Organ Failure Assessment (mSOFA) score from baseline to 96 hours, and plasma C-reactive protein and thrombomodulin levels at 0, 48, 96, and 168 hours.

What was found

No significant differences occurred between vitamin C and placebo groups for primary endpoints: change in mean mSOFA score from baseline to 96 hours went from 9.8 to 6.8 with vitamin C (3.0 points) versus 10.3 to 6.8 with placebo (3.5 points; difference, -0.10; 95% CI, -1.23 to 1.03; P = .86); C-reactive protein at 168 hours was 54.1 vs 46.1 μg/mL (difference, 7.94 μg/mL; 95% CI, -8.2 to 24.11; P = .33); and thrombomodulin at 168 hours was 14.5 vs 13.8 ng/mL (difference, 0.69 ng/mL; 95% CI, -2.8 to 4.2; P = .70).

Why it matters

These findings demonstrate that high-dose intravenous vitamin C does not improve organ failure scores or attenuate biomarker evidence of inflammation and endothelial injury in early sepsis-induced ARDS.

Limits

The sample size was modest (n = 167), and only 103 patients (62%) completed the study to day 60. The primary endpoints were restricted to short-term surrogate scores and laboratory markers measured over 7 days rather than long-term clinical endpoints.
